Investigators in Verona say some victims were pepper-sprayed in the eyes and kicked until they passed out
Five police officers in the Italian city of Verona have been arrested on charges of torture and bodily harm against migrants and homeless people.
Two of the suspects are also accused of racist hate crimes against black people and African migrants.
